#f490ef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f490ef is composed of 95.7% red, 56.5% green and 93.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 41% magenta, 2%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 303 degrees, a saturation of 82% and a lightness of 76.1%. #f490ef color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#e921df. Closest websafe color is: #ff99ff.

Shades and Tints of #f490ef

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e010d is the darkest color, while #fffbf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#f490ef

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#c5bfc5 is the less saturated color, while #fd87f7 is the most saturated one.
